界面算法服务器是什么

fiy 其他 26

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    界面算法服务器是一种专用服务器,用于运行和处理界面算法。界面算法是指用于图形界面设计和显示的算法,包括图像处理、图形渲染、动画效果等。界面算法服务器作为一个独立的计算资源,通过高性能的硬件和优化的软件配置,提供强大的计算能力和快速的响应速度,以满足复杂界面算法的运行需求。

    界面算法服务器通常采用多核处理器和并行计算技术,可以同时处理多个界面算法任务,提高任务的并发性和处理效率。服务器中的图形处理单元(GPU)通常被用于加速图像处理和渲染任务,提供更快的计算速度和更高的图形质量。

    界面算法服务器还提供了众多的开发工具和接口,供开发人员使用和集成界面算法。开发人员可以使用这些工具和接口,通过编程语言或者界面设计工具,实现自定义的算法和效果,以满足不同应用场景的需求。

    总之,界面算法服务器是为界面算法而设计的高性能计算和运行平台,通过提供强大的计算能力和丰富的开发接口,实现了复杂界面算法的高效处理和优化显示。它在许多领域,如游戏开发、虚拟现实、电视机顶盒等,都有广泛的应用前景。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    界面算法服务器(GUI Server)是一个运行在服务器端的软件程序,用于处理图形用户界面(Graphical User Interface,GUI)相关的计算和操作。它通常提供了一系列API和功能,可以实现客户端和服务器之间的图形界面交互和数据传输。

    以下是关于界面算法服务器的几个要点:

    1. 图形用户界面(GUI):界面算法服务器主要用于处理GUI相关的计算和操作。它提供了一系列API和功能,可以实现图形界面的绘制、事件处理、显示更新等功能。

    2. 分布式计算:界面算法服务器可以在服务器端进行计算和处理,减轻了客户端的负担。它可以与客户端建立网络连接,接收客户端发送的请求,并返回相应的计算结果。

    3. 跨平台支持:界面算法服务器通常支持多个操作系统和平台,例如Windows、Linux和macOS等。这样,客户端可以在不同的设备上运行,而无需关心设备的差异性。

    4. 高性能计算:界面算法服务器通常采用高性能的计算和渲染技术,以实现快速的图形界面显示和响应。它可以利用服务器端的强大计算能力和资源,提供更流畅、更高效的用户体验。

    5. 应用领域:界面算法服务器可以应用于各种领域,包括科学计算、工程仿真、可视化展示等。它可以为客户端提供复杂的图形界面操作和计算功能,满足不同需求。

    综上所述,界面算法服务器是一个运行在服务器端的软件程序,用于处理GUI相关的计算和操作。它可以提供跨平台支持、分布式计算、高性能计算等功能,应用于不同的领域。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    界面算法服务器是指一个运行在服务器上的软件系统,用于处理和执行界面算法。界面算法是一种用于界面设计和交互的计算机算法,它决定了如何根据用户的输入和系统的状态来生成和更新界面元素。界面算法服务器提供了一个可靠和高效的平台,让开发者可以将界面算法部署在服务器上,并通过网络访问和使用。

    界面算法服务器通常由以下几个组件组成:

    1. 算法引擎:负责执行界面算法并生成对应的界面元素。它可以是一个独立的模块,也可以是整个服务器的核心组件。算法引擎使用特定的算法逻辑和数据,根据用户的输入和系统状态来计算和生成界面元素。

    2. 数据库:存储和管理界面算法所需的数据,包括用户的配置信息、系统状态和其他相关数据。数据库可以是关系型数据库、NoSQL数据库或者其他适合的数据存储形式。

    3. 网络接口:提供与客户端的网络通信接口,接收用户的请求并返回相应的界面元素。网络接口可以基于HTTP协议、WebSocket等通信协议,支持异步请求和响应。

    4. 配置管理:管理和维护用户的界面配置信息,包括界面布局、样式、组件的位置和大小等。配置管理可以提供可视化的界面编辑工具,让用户可以方便地编辑和定制界面。

    5. 安全机制:保障界面算法服务器的安全性和稳定性,包括用户认证、访问控制、数据加密等。安全机制可以通过SSL/TLS协议、身份认证等方式来实现。

    操作流程如下:

    1. 安装和配置界面算法服务器:根据服务器的操作系统和环境要求,安装界面算法服务器的软件包。配置服务器的网络设置、数据库连接和安全设置等。

    2. 开发界面算法:根据具体的需求和设计,使用合适的编程语言和工具开发界面算法。界面算法可以使用脚本语言、面向对象编程语言或者其他适合的编程方式来实现。算法开发包括定义算法逻辑、处理用户输入、获取和更新系统状态等。

    3. 配置和管理界面:使用配置管理工具或者界面编辑工具,定义和编辑用户界面的布局、样式和组件的位置和大小等。可以使用可视化的方式进行配置,并保存配置信息到数据库。

    4. 部署和启动界面算法服务器:将开发好的界面算法和配置信息部署到界面算法服务器上。启动服务器并确保服务器与网络接口的正常连接。

    5. 客户端与服务器通信:客户端通过网络接口与服务器建立连接,并发送请求给服务器。服务器接收到请求后,调用算法引擎执行界面算法,并返回生成的界面元素。

    6. 更新界面和数据交互:服务器根据算法引擎的计算结果,更新界面元素,并将更新后的界面发送给客户端。同时,服务器还可以处理客户端发送过来的用户输入,并更新系统状态和数据。

    7. 安全和性能优化:及时更新服务器的安全补丁和软件版本,确保服务器的稳定性和安全性。同时,对界面算法和数据库进行性能优化,提高服务器的响应速度和并发处理能力。

    通过界面算法服务器,开发者可以实现更灵活、可定制和交互性强的用户界面。服务器的高性能和可扩展性可以支持大量用户的并发访问,同时提供安全可靠的服务。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部